Honey Lime Chicken and Avocado Rice Stack Recipe

Introduction

Honey Lime Chicken and Avocado Rice Stack is a vibrant, flavorful dish combining juicy, marinated chicken with creamy avocado rice. It’s a fresh and satisfying meal perfect for weeknight dinners or casual gatherings.

Ingredients

  • 4 boneless, skinless chicken breasts
  • 1/4 cup honey
  • 1/4 cup lime juice (freshly squeezed)
  • 2 tbsp olive oil
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 tsp chili powder
  • 1/2 tsp cumin
  • Salt and pepper, to taste
  • 1 cup white or brown rice
  • 2 cups water or chicken broth
  • 1 tbsp olive oil
  • 1 ripe avocado, diced
  • 1/4 cup fresh cilantro, chopped
  • 1/2 tsp lime zest
  • 1/2 cup sour cream (optional for topping)
  • Lime wedges (optional for garnish)

Instructions

  1. Step 1: In a small bowl, whisk together honey, lime juice, olive oil, garlic, chili powder, cumin, salt, and pepper. Place the chicken breasts in a resealable bag or shallow dish and pour the marinade over them. Seal and refrigerate for at least 30 minutes, or up to 4 hours for deeper flavor.
  2. Step 2: Preheat a grill, grill pan, or skillet over medium-high heat. Remove the chicken from the marinade and cook for 6-7 minutes per side, until the chicken reaches an internal temperature of 165°F (75°C). Let the chicken rest for 5 minutes before slicing into strips.
  3. Step 3: While the chicken cooks, prepare the rice according to package instructions, using water or chicken broth for more flavor. Once cooked, fluff the rice with a fork and stir in olive oil, diced avocado, fresh cilantro, lime zest, and season with salt and pepper.
  4. Step 4: To assemble, layer a portion of avocado rice on the bottom of each serving dish. Top with sliced honey lime chicken. Drizzle with sour cream if desired, and garnish with lime wedges.

Tips & Variations

  • For added heat, sprinkle a bit of cayenne pepper or chopped jalapeños into the marinade.
  • Swap chicken breasts for thighs for a juicier, richer flavor.
  • Use brown rice for a nuttier taste and higher fiber content.
  • Add diced tomatoes or black beans to the rice for extra color and texture.

Storage

Store leftover chicken and avocado rice separately in airtight containers in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. To reheat, warm the chicken gently in a skillet or microwave until heated through. Note that avocado may brown slightly but will still taste delicious. For best freshness, add diced avocado fresh when serving.

FAQs

Can I use frozen chicken breasts for this recipe?

Yes, but make sure to fully thaw the chicken in the refrigerator before marinating and cooking to ensure even cooking and food safety.

What can I use instead of sour cream for the topping?

You can substitute Greek yogurt or a dollop of guacamole for a similar creamy topping with a slightly different flavor.

Notes

  • Marinating the chicken longer than 30 minutes intensifies flavor, but do not exceed 4 hours to prevent texture changes.
  • Using chicken broth instead of water to cook the rice adds richer flavor.
  • To make this recipe dairy-free, omit the sour cream or substitute with a plant-based alternative.
  • Brown rice can be used instead of white rice, but adjust cooking time accordingly.
  • Make sure the chicken reaches an internal temperature of 165°F (75°C) for safe consumption.
